Outline .The Test Development Process .Categories of Test Design Techniques .Specification-based or Black-box Techniques .Structure-based or White-box Techniques Experience-based Techniques .Choosing Test Techniques 同濟大学 TONGJI UNIVERSITY SoftwareTesting 16.12.2023 16
Outline •The Test Development Process •Categories of Test Design Techniques •Specification-based or Black-box Techniques •Structure-based or White-box Techniques •Experience-based Techniques •Choosing Test Techniques Software Testing 16.12.2023 16
Categories of Test Design Techniques Learning Target Recall reasons that both specification-based (black-box)and structure-based (white-box)test design techniques are useful and list the common techniques for each(K1) >Explain the characteristics,commonalities and differences between specification-based testing,structure-based testing and experience-based testing (K2) GOAL 同濟大学 TONGJI UNIVERSITY Software Testing 16.12.2023 17
Categories of Test Design Techniques ➢ Recall reasons that both specification-based (black-box) and structure-based (white-box) test design techniques are useful and list the common techniques for each (K1) ➢Explain the characteristics, commonalities and differences between specification-based testing, structure-based testing and experience-based testing (K2) Learning Target Software Testing 16.12.2023 17
Categories of Test Design Techniques Background >The purpose of a test design technique is to identify test conditions,test cases,and test data. >The syllabus refers to specification-based test design techniques as black-box techniques and structure-based test design techniques as white-box techniques. 同濟大学 TONGJI UNIVERSITY SoftwareTesting 16.12.2023 18
Categories of Test Design Techniques ➢ The purpose of a test design technique is to identify test conditions, test cases, and test data. ➢The syllabus refers to specification-based test design techniques as black-box techniques and structure-based test design techniques as white-box techniques. Background Software Testing 16.12.2023 18
Categories of Test Design Techniques Background Software Testing Static Dynamic Testing Testing Manual Static Black-box White-box Inspection Analysis Testing Testing 同海大学 TONGJI UNIVERSITY Software Testing 16.12.2023 19
Categories of Test Design Techniques Background Software Testing Static Testing Manual Inspection Static Analysis Dynamic Testing Black-box Testing White-box Testing Software Testing 16.12.2023 19
Categories of Test Design Techniques The goal of test design Identify Test Obtain Test Design Data Test Case Conditions >The main purpose of the test is:use fewer test cases found more defects. 同濟大学 TONGJI UNIVERSITY SoftwareTesting 16.12.2023 20
Categories of Test Design Techniques The goal of test design ➢ The main purpose of the test is: use fewer test cases found more defects. Software Testing 16.12.2023 20